US weekly jobless claims rose more than expected
Investing.com -- The number of Americans filing for first-time unemployment benefits rose by more than anticipated last week, pointing to a cooling labor market.in the U.S. climbed to 224,000 in the week ended on Nov. 30, a small increase from the revised total of 215,000 in the prior week. Economists had forecast a consensus figure of 215,000.
Fed Chair Jerome Powell said earlier this week that the Fed can take a"little more cautious" approach in cutting rates toward neutral as the economy remains in good shape.
